News from e-malt UK: Carlsberg is investing £11 million into Tetley’s ale

Carlsberg UK is injecting more than £11m in its Tetley's ale brand over the next year, according to industry sources, Datamonitor published on July 28. The brewer is to begin a series of promotions and advertising for its Tetley's brand, which currently carries the logo: "Smoothly does it".

Hospitality industry magazine The Publican said that, prior to embarking on GBP5 million worth of TV advertising, Carlsberg has created new design fonts for both Tetley's Smoothflow and Tetley's Cask.

The 3D Smoothflow font has apparently been designed to communicate smoothness and increase visibility on the bar.

For the benefit of bar staff, tasting notes will appear on the back of the new Tetley's Cask badge.

The Publican report says Carlsberg wishes to ensure the high quality of the product, having teamed up with beer quality watchdog Cask Marque to audit 1,000 stockists of Tetley's Cask in the Yorkshire region.
